Using data mining/data repository methods to identify marketing opportunities in health care
Abstract
Using data mining techniques, opportunities for improving continuity of care, improving patient satisfaction, and enhancing system revenue were discovered at Sinai Health System, Chicago by analyzing the compliance of patients in prenatal care and subsequent delivery at the hospital with which their primary care clinic was affiliated. This led to the development of a telephone survey used to determine why patients who were receiving prenatal care at the health system’s affiliated primary care sites chose to deliver their baby at other non‐affiliated hospitals. The results of the survey are being used by management and marketing in order to improve processes in ways that would minimize the lost business.
